The firmware he was trying to flash is incorrect and not stock. T959UVJE8 looks to be firmware for the Vibrant but stock firmware is T959UVJFD and the OTA update is T959UVJI6.
Posting in "our" forum Mr. 3 posts? You are telling me to do more research? That's funny.
Everything I mentioned can be found by simply going to the development section and looking in the Bible. I already mentioned that you need JFD and JI6. The latest version of ODIN is 1.7. All of this can be found in less than 2 minutes.

I managed to get my Vibrant into DL mode the other day when it was just a black screen by...
-take out battery, sim, and sd card
-plug phone into wall charger (not computer)
-hold volume buttons while popping the battery back in
it took me a couple times, but i guess the wall charger gets a better jolt?
fyi: my vibrant is not hardware locked
hope this works for you
